== English ==
=== Etymology ===
From French aéronautique or New Latin aeronauticus. Equivalent to aero- + -naut + -ics.
=== Pronunciation ===
(Received Pronunciation) IPA(key): /ˌɛə.ɹəʊˈnɔː.tɪks/
(General American) IPA(key): /ˌɛɚ.oʊˈnɔ.tɪks/, [ˌɛɚ.oʊˈnɔ.ɾɪks]
(cot–caught merger) IPA(key): /ˌɛɚ.oʊˈnɑ.tɪks/, [ˌɛɚ.oʊˈnɑ.ɾɪks]
Rhymes: -nɔːtɪks
=== Noun ===
aeronautics (uncountable)
The design, construction, mathematics, and mechanics of aircraft and other flying objects; the study of and control of how aviation works.
Near-synonyms: aerodynamics, aviation
The theory and practice of aircraft navigation.
Near-synonym: aeronavigation
